Week 0 just that for Wren
Saturday, Aug. 23, 2008
This wasn’t what Jeff Tate envisioned for the first game coaching at his alma mater. The first-year coach and his vaunted passing offense struggled to get on track Friday night in the season opener against Southside. And new Tigers coach Greg Porter took the first step toward ending a streak of 12 straight losing seasons with a 40-7 win over Wren.
